Subject: DR drill recap for weekly sync — firmware channel

Team,

Last Friday's disaster-recovery drill exercised the Ternbridge device-firmware update channel. We simulated loss of the primary signing host and promoted the standby in the Averlane site. Rollout resumed in 22 minutes, inside target. One gap: the standby's channel manifest lagged two versions; fix is ticketed. For anyone rerunning the exercise, the standby's key escrow unlocks with the recovery passphrase listed immediately below.

strongbox words: gilmir-briion-oliok-eliion

## Deployment

As of release 5.0, Ternbook builds under the Hazelcask hermetic build system. Plugin authors no longer need local toolchains; all compilers and dependencies are pinned inside the build sandbox. Network access during builds is disabled, so vendored archives must be declared in your manifest. Deployments pull artifacts straight from the sandbox output. Your plugin must be built against the following settings.

settings of fahof-yagag:
druath:
  pin: 9672
  metrics_host: metrics.druath.tolvaqlabs.internal
  tenant: gormir
  seal: seal_873ba94a

**Ticket: Drift detected on Pellcrest autoscaler**

During the quarterly audit we found the queue-depth autoscaler on the Marrowline ingest tier running values that diverge from the approved baseline committed in the Harkow repo. The scale-up threshold and cooldown were changed manually in June without review. Please assess exposure before we reconcile. The live values observed on the node are listed below.

deployment values, tajeg-yahaf:
[lamvan]
team = kelmir
access_code = ac_205d2b
host = lamvan.olvarqstack.corp
port = 9200
owner = fraion.giliel
peer = rusath.kelvinet.internal

## Service Account: Kiosk Watchdog

The Perchline kiosk watchdog runs under the svc-perch-watch account with read-only access to device heartbeats. It restarts the shell app after three missed pings. No interactive login is permitted. The watchdog reports status to the internal Sentry Loop service and authenticates with the key below.

gateway credential: qvz23-XSZTNBjrucz4Q49XMT1TuVw